## Deep-Link Routing: Who to Contact

The Linkway routing layer maps campaign URLs to in-app screens on both mobile platforms. Config lives in the `linkway-routes` repo; changes ship with the weekly app release. For routing bugs, broken fallbacks, or new route requests, the Pathfinder team owns everything end to end. Do not edit route tables directly without their review. Reach the Pathfinder on-call via email.

escalation mailbox, kaweg-kahif: druwyn.sordor@nelvroworks.corp

## Welcome to the Coldvault data tier

Quick note for your review: we partition the events table by month, so retention is just dropping old partitions — no giant DELETEs. The partition manager runs nightly and authenticates with a scoped credential from its env file, nothing baked into the image. That file needs this one line:

sealed setting: LEDGER_TOKEN5=6d086

**v3.6.2 — Key rotation for Tidewell calendar sync.** Heads up: we rotated the signing key after the sync-conflict fix shipped, since the old one had been used in a debug build that leaked conflict payloads to logs. Conflict resolution now prefers the organizer's copy and stamps both events. All sync artifacts from this release onward are signed with the new key, which for review purposes is:

deploy key for baweg-bajeg: bky9_DYLNv2wGq

### Runbook: Clock Skew Across Build Agents

Welcome to the Coppervane build farm. Our agents sync time against the internal Tansy NTP pool; skew above two seconds causes artifact timestamps to disagree, which breaks provenance checks downstream. If the Marlowe dashboard flags a skew alert, drain the affected agent, force a resync, and rerun the last pipeline stage. Do not manually edit timestamps — ever. Record the rerun by noting the build token, which is appended directly below this line.

session token of yageg-kagap = htk9_89026285c

## Artifact Signing — SDK Parity Notes (Weekly Sync)

Kestrel SDK for Android reached parity with the Swift client this sprint: offline queueing, batched telemetry, and retry semantics now match. Both SDKs ship as signed artifacts from the same pipeline. Remaining gap: background sync throttling, targeted next sprint. Verify both release bundles before tagging. Both artifacts validate against the shared signing key below.

signing key of kawig-fafog = bky19_6Fypv1qws7J8qJtaYjX